Title
Raman signal enhancement in a liquid-core optical fiber based on hollow-core photonic crystal fiber

Abstract
Raman scattering of glycerol in a liquid-core optical fiber based on hollow-core photonic crystal fiber was demonstrated. Compared with conventional method, the Raman signal was enhanced over 20 times in a 2.5-cm liquid-core fiber.
